Desk Correspondent , Mumbai - Raja Shivaji continues its impressive box office march as Riteish Deshmukh’s historical drama crossed the ₹75 crore mark on Day 13. Despite the expected weekday slowdown in its second week, the film has maintained a steady hold at the ticket windows, emerging as one of the strongest-performing Marathi films of the year.
According to Sacnilk, Raja Shivaji collected ₹1.90 crore on its second Wednesday, taking its total domestic net collection to ₹75.05 crore. Released on May 1, the historical drama opened strongly with ₹11.35 crore and maintained an impressive run through its first weekend, eventually closing Week 1 with ₹52.65 crore. Though the film witnessed an expected slowdown during weekdays in its second week, it showed steady hold at the box office, including a boost on its second Sunday with ₹6.80 crore. The film has performed exceptionally well in the Marathi market, clearly outshining its Hindi version.
Directed and co-written by Riteish Deshmukh, the film is based on the life and legacy of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j. Produced by Genelia D'Souza and Jyoti Deshpande under Mumbai Film Company and Jio Studios, the film features an ensemble cast including Sanjay Dutt, Abhishek Bachchan, Mahesh Manjrekar, Bhagyashree and Fardeen Khan. One of the major highlights for audiences has been Salman Khan’s special appearance, which has been receiving strong reactions in theatres. The film also marks the acting debut of Riteish and Genelia’s son, Rahyl.

With ₹75 crore already in the bag and strong audience support continuing in the Marathi market, Raja Shivaji has emerged as both a commercial success and a significant cultural moment. Even as the second-week slowdown begins to show, the film’s steady theatrical run proves that grand historical dramas backed by emotional storytelling still hold powerful appeal at the box office.
